Subject: FareForge cut-over — done!

Hi Priya,

Quick recap: we flipped traffic to the new FareForge rules engine at 06:15 this morning. Shipping-fee calculations for all Northlane zones now run through the v3 ruleset, and the legacy calculator is in read-only mode until Friday. No anomalies so far — spot checks matched to the cent. The active service configuration we cut over with is below.

config for bahop-baduf:
[kasion]
team = lamath
access_code = ac_d807e5
host = kasion.paliqcloud.corp
port = 4000
owner = julix.tamvan
peer = frair.qorvelsoft.local

Fires when the Stockmere nightly reconciliation job reports variance above 0.5% between warehouse counts and ledger totals. Usually means a partial batch failure or a schema mismatch after a recent deploy — reviewer, check whether the latest merge touched the ledger adapter. Job retries twice before alerting; manual rerun is safe and idempotent. Do not silence this alert without confirming variance source, since downstream purchasing decisions depend on these numbers. Triage steps and rerun instructions are on the internal page below.

dashboard of bagep-taguf = https://vault.nelvrodata.internal/ticket

## Tuning

The receipt mailer (Almsgate) batches donation receipts and sends through the Thornquay relay. On-call: if the queue backs up, resist the urge to crank batch size — the relay rate-limits per connection, and bigger batches just mean bigger retries. Scale worker count first, then shorten the flush interval. Dedupe window must stay longer than the retry horizon or donors get duplicate receipts, which generates tickets. All knobs live in one place and are read at worker start. Current production values follow.

tuning table, kajop-yafof:
QUOTAS = {
    "wenath": 10,
    "ulaael": 5,
}